Understanding the Seasonal Wonders of the Maldives to Choose Your Ideal Getaway
The Maldives, with its postcard-perfect beaches and crystal-clear waters, offers a unique experience depending on the time of year you choose to visit. The dry season,running from November to April,showcases the islands at their most vibrant,ideal for sun-soaked holidays. During these months, not only can you expect sunny skies, but also optimal conditions for activities like snorkeling and diving. In contrast, the wet season, from May to October, while frequently enough overshadowed by its reputation for rain, can be a hidden treasure for travelers.This period offers lower rates and fewer crowds, allowing for a more serene experience. Here are some key considerations when planning your tropical escape:
- Weather: Enjoy sunnier days in the dry season; expect brief showers in the wet season.
- Cost: Lower prices during the wet season can make for a budget-friendly trip.
- Crowds: Experience tranquil beaches in the wet season, while the dry season bustles with tourists.
- Marine Life: Optimal visibility for diving in the dry season; unique whale shark sightings during wet months.

It’s also crucial to think about activities available during different times of the year. For instance:
- Scuba Diving and Snorkeling: Best from November to April; crystal-clear waters reveal vibrant marine life.
- Surfing: Ideal conditions depend on wind patterns; best waves are typically found from May to September.
- Whale Shark Watching: Peak season from May to December; encounter these gentle giants as they migrate.
Lastly, consider your personal comfort with weather variability. The Maldives is tropical, with a warm climate year-round, but the monsoon season (May to October) brings heavy rain and winds, perhaps disrupting your plans.
